Everything was working fine yesterday. But today when I connect the iPhone to my computer, it starts charging but nothing else works.

Running windows XP.

I can use iTunes fine. As soon as I connect the iPhone, iTunes freezes and stops responding. If I connect the iPhone then start iTunes, iTunes will freeze and stop responding immediately. I'm not getting the 'camera device detected' when I connect the iPhone anymore, and I can no longer access the phone or photoreel through 'My Computer'.

I have not done an update to iTunes nor the iPhone. I have tried another iPhone usb cable with the same result. I have also tried it on another computer with no success.

I have restarted the phone and the computer, and now I've run out of ideas.

It was all working fine yesterday :(

Has anyone else had this problem, is their a fix? Why would it have stopped working all of a sudden with no changes to anything?


Thank You.
 
I had this problem awhile back on my XP. I believe what I did was reinstall iTunes. If that doesn't help you can try going back to a previous XP system restore a few days back.
